Transaction 33190346cc56fd7a70c9fccbe14e37188f2d1230f1a3dd3e01bba677a96dfd6e

1 Input
2 Outputs
  • 33190346cc56fd7a70c9fccbe14e37188f2d1230f1a3dd3e01bba677a96dfd6e:0
  • value  645178
    address  19Xpn6ZTDZvHHVmqauZoqecVjVr2419rLW
  • 33190346cc56fd7a70c9fccbe14e37188f2d1230f1a3dd3e01bba677a96dfd6e:1
  • value  11516484
    address  1LQ82j34YpS8aGmmvo8hprhTuieKjhnQZU